Join us for our Q&A session with Jessica Jones, Senior Reporter at The Times
About this Event

Jess Jones is a Senior Reporter working across The Times and The Sunday Times on their Entrepreneurs Network desk covering founders, high-growth companies, government policy and business challenges. Join us in discussion with Jess on how to pitch to the Entrepreneurs Network in addition to the How I Made It column in the Sunday Times, and what the team looks for in pitches for that, as well as in applications to the ST 100 and ST Tech 100.

Seats are £50 and are limited to 50 PRs. Please submit a question for the journalists on the booking form – attendees will have the chance to ask follow ups during the session. Book now if you want to join us.
